Revitalize Your Artificial Lawn: The Ultimate Deodorizer Guide

Owning an artificial lawn brings a low-maintenance and vibrant green space on your property. However, over time, even synthetic turf can gather unwanted odors from pets. These smells might linger and grow a nuisance. Don't be concerned, we have a thorough guide to help you neutralize those odors and restore the fresh scent to your artificial lawn.

  • To begin with, identify the source of the odor. Usual suspects include pet waste, spills, or grime.
  • After you've recognized the source, choose a deodorizer that is safe for artificial turf. There are various options available, ranging from baking soda to specialized lawn odor eliminators.
  • Spread the deodorizer across the affected area. Adhere to the manufacturer's instructions for usage and let it to act for the recommended duration.
  • Finally, rinse away any excess deodorizer with water. Guarantee that your lawn is thoroughly cleaned to prevent marks.

Consistently cleaning and maintaining your artificial lawn will help prevent odors.
